Technical Specifications

Side-by-side comparison of Core i5-430M and Athlon 64 FX-60

Intel

Core i5-430M

The Core i5-430M is manufactured by Intel. It was released in 7 January 2010 (15 years ago). It is based on the Arrandale (2010−2011) architecture. It features 2 cores and 4 threads. Base frequency is 2.26 GHz, with boost up to 2.53 GHz. L3 cache: 3 MB (total). L2 cache: 256K (per core). Built on 32 nm process technology. Socket: PGA988. Thermal design power (TDP): 35 Watt. Memory support: DDR3. Passmark benchmark score: 1,210 points. Launch price was $79.

AMD

Athlon 64 FX-60

The Athlon 64 FX-60 is manufactured by AMD. It was released in 2009-01-01. It is based on the Toledo (2006) architecture. It features 2 cores and 2 threads. Max frequency: 2.6 GHz. L3 cache: 0 kB. L2 cache: 2 MB. Built on 90 nm process technology. Socket: 939. Thermal design power (TDP): 110 Watt. Passmark benchmark score: 1,205 points. Launch price was $149.

Processing Power

The Core i5-430M packs 2 cores / 4 threads, matching the Athlon 64 FX-60's 2 cores. Boost clocks reach 2.53 GHz on the Core i5-430M versus 2.6 GHz on the Athlon 64 FX-60 — a 2.7% clock advantage for the Athlon 64 FX-60. The Core i5-430M uses the Arrandale (2010−2011) architecture (32 nm), while the Athlon 64 FX-60 uses Toledo (2006) (90 nm). In PassMark, the Core i5-430M scores 1,210 against the Athlon 64 FX-60's 1,205 — a 0.4% lead for the Core i5-430M. Geekbench 6 single-core — the metric most relevant to gaming — records 350 vs 250, a 33.3% lead for the Core i5-430M that directly translates to higher frame rates. Multi-core Geekbench: 750 vs 480 (43.9% advantage for the Core i5-430M). L3 cache: 3 MB (total) on the Core i5-430M vs 0 kB on the Athlon 64 FX-60.

Memory & Platform

The Core i5-430M uses the PGA988 socket (PCIe 2.0), while the Athlon 64 FX-60 uses 939 (PCIe 1.1) — making them incompatible on the same motherboard. Maximum memory speed reaches DDR3-1066 on the Core i5-430M versus DDR-400 on the Athlon 64 FX-60 — the Core i5-430M supports -203%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Core i5-430M supports up to 8 GB of RAM compared to 4 GB 66.7% more capacity for professional workloads. Both feature 2-channel memory with ECC support. PCIe lanes: 16 (Core i5-430M) vs 0 (Athlon 64 FX-60) — the Core i5-430M offers 16 more lanes for additional GPUs or NVMe drives. Chipset compatibility: HM55 (Core i5-430M) and nForce4,K8T890 (Athlon 64 FX-60).

Advanced Features

Only the Athlon 64 FX-60 has an unlocked multiplier for overclocking — a significant advantage for enthusiasts seeking extra performance. Virtualization support: VT-x, VT-d, EPT (Core i5-430M) vs None (Athlon 64 FX-60). The Core i5-430M includes integrated graphics (Intel HD Graphics), while the Athlon 64 FX-60 requires a dedicated GPU. Primary use case: Core i5-430M targets Performance Laptop, Athlon 64 FX-60 targets Gaming/Enthusiast. Direct competitor: Core i5-430M rivals AMD Turion II M620.
